Understanding the Economics of SaaS ERP
Enterprise Resource Planning (ERP) systems have traditionally been viewed through the lens of capital expenditure, involving large upfront licensing fees and significant implementation costs. The shift to Software as a Service (SaaS) has transformed this model into operational expenditure, where costs are recurring and often tied to usage, user counts, or module subscriptions. For CTOs, CIOs, and CFOs, this shift introduces new complexities in budgeting, forecasting, and governance. The primary challenge is no longer just the sticker price, but the predictability of costs as the business scales. Usage-based pricing models, while offering initial flexibility, can lead to unpredictable spikes in expenditure if not carefully governed. Conversely, fixed-fee contracts may offer predictability but can result in over-provisioning or under-utilization. Understanding the architectural and contractual nuances of these pricing models is essential for maintaining total cost governance.
The core of SaaS ERP pricing lies in the alignment between the vendor's cost structure and the customer's consumption patterns. Vendors typically structure their pricing to reflect the resources consumed, such as compute, storage, and support. However, the translation of these technical resources into business units (users, transactions, or modules) varies significantly across vendors. This variance creates a landscape where two ERP systems with similar functional capabilities can have vastly different total costs of ownership (TCO) over a three-to-five-year horizon. Decision-makers must look beyond the initial annual contract value (ACV) to understand the long-term financial implications, including price escalation clauses, support tier changes, and integration costs.
Pricing Models: Per-User, Per-Module, and Usage-Based
The most common pricing models in the SaaS ERP market are per-user, per-module, and pure usage-based. Per-user pricing is straightforward: the cost scales linearly with the number of active users. This model is predictable and easy to budget for, but it can become inefficient if many users have low activity levels or if the organization has a high ratio of read-only users to transactional users. Per-module pricing allows organizations to pay only for the functional areas they use, such as finance, supply chain, or human resources. This offers flexibility in scope but can lead to complexity in managing multiple subscriptions and potential gaps in integration if modules are from different vendors or versions.
Usage-based pricing, often seen in cloud-native platforms, charges based on actual consumption metrics such as API calls, data storage, or transaction volume. This model aligns costs closely with business activity, offering potential savings for organizations with variable workloads. However, it introduces significant volatility into the budget. A sudden increase in sales volume or a data-intensive reporting requirement can lead to unexpected cost spikes. For enterprises with stable, predictable operations, usage-based pricing may be less attractive than fixed-fee models due to the risk of budget overruns. The choice between these models depends on the organization's growth trajectory, operational stability, and risk appetite.
| Pricing Model | Cost Predictability | Scalability Impact | Governance Complexity | Best For |
|---|---|---|---|---|
| Per-User | High | Linear with headcount | Low | Stable workforce, predictable growth |
| Per-Module | Medium | Depends on module adoption | Medium | Organizations with distinct functional needs |
| Usage-Based | Low | Directly tied to activity | High | Variable workloads, high-growth startups |
Contract Flexibility and Vendor Lock-in Risks
Contract flexibility is a critical factor in SaaS ERP procurement. Long-term contracts, typically three to five years, often come with discounted rates but reduce the organization's ability to switch vendors or adjust scope in response to market changes. Shorter contracts offer more flexibility but usually at a higher per-unit cost. The risk of vendor lock-in is heightened in SaaS environments due to the integration of the ERP with other systems, the accumulation of historical data, and the customization of workflows. If the ERP is deeply embedded in the business process, the cost and complexity of migrating to a new vendor can be prohibitive.
To mitigate lock-in risks, organizations should negotiate exit clauses that include data portability, API access for data extraction, and transition support. Additionally, adopting an integration-first architecture, where the ERP is connected to other systems via standard APIs and middleware, can reduce dependency on a single vendor. This approach allows for greater flexibility in the future, as the ERP can be replaced or augmented without disrupting the entire technology stack. Total Cost of Ownership and Hidden Expenses
The total cost of ownership (TCO) of a SaaS ERP extends far beyond the licensing fees. It includes implementation costs, data migration, customization, integration, training, and ongoing support. Implementation costs can be significant, especially for large enterprises with complex processes. Data migration, in particular, can be a hidden cost, as it requires careful planning, testing, and validation to ensure data integrity. Customization, while necessary for some organizations, can increase maintenance costs and complicate future upgrades. Integration costs are another major factor, as the ERP must communicate with other systems such as CRM, supply chain, and financial reporting tools.
Governance of these costs requires a comprehensive approach that includes regular audits of usage, monitoring of API calls, and review of support tickets. Organizations should establish a governance framework that tracks actual spend against budget, identifies cost drivers, and provides insights for optimization. This framework should involve cross-functional teams, including IT, finance, and operations, to ensure that the ERP is being used efficiently and that costs are aligned with business value. By proactively managing TCO, organizations can avoid unexpected expenses and maximize the return on investment of their ERP system.
Scalability and Usage Growth Implications
Scalability is a key consideration in SaaS ERP pricing. As the business grows, the ERP must be able to handle increased transaction volumes, user counts, and data storage. Usage-based pricing models can be advantageous in this context, as costs scale with actual usage. However, this also means that the organization must be prepared for potential cost increases as it grows. Fixed-fee models may offer more predictability, but they may require the organization to pay for capacity it does not yet use. The choice between these models depends on the organization's growth strategy and its ability to forecast future needs.
Technical scalability also impacts pricing. Cloud-native ERPs are designed to scale horizontally, adding resources as needed. This can lead to more efficient use of resources and potentially lower costs compared to on-premise systems. However, the cost of scaling can vary depending on the vendor's pricing structure. Organizations should evaluate the vendor's scalability architecture and pricing model to ensure that they can accommodate future growth without incurring excessive costs. This evaluation should include stress testing and performance benchmarking to understand how the system behaves under load.
Integration and Middleware Costs
Integration is a critical component of the SaaS ERP ecosystem. The ERP must communicate with other systems, such as CRM, supply chain, and financial reporting tools, to provide a unified view of the business. This integration can be achieved through native APIs, middleware, or iPaaS (Integration Platform as a Service) solutions. Each approach has different cost implications. Native APIs are often included in the ERP license, but they may have limitations in terms of functionality and scalability. Middleware and iPaaS solutions offer more flexibility and power, but they come with additional licensing and maintenance costs.
The choice of integration approach should be based on the organization's specific needs and existing technology stack. For organizations with a complex ecosystem of systems, an iPaaS solution may be the most cost-effective option, as it can handle multiple integrations with a single platform. For organizations with simpler needs, native APIs may be sufficient. The key is to ensure that the integration architecture is scalable, secure, and easy to maintain. This requires careful planning and design, as well as ongoing monitoring and optimization.
